用户故事驱动的产品开发_第1页
用户故事驱动的产品开发_第2页
用户故事驱动的产品开发_第3页
用户故事驱动的产品开发_第4页
用户故事驱动的产品开发_第5页
已阅读5页,还剩28页未读 继续免费阅读

下载本文档

版权说明:本文档由用户提供并上传,收益归属内容提供方,若内容存在侵权,请进行举报或认领

文档简介

用户故事驱动的产品开发汇报人:停云2024-02-01CATALOGUE目录用户故事基本概念与重要性用户故事收集与整理方法编写高质量用户故事技巧分享将用户故事转化为可执行需求策略团队协作中如何运用好用户故事案例分析:成功运用用户故事驱动产品开发实践用户故事基本概念与重要性01CATALOGUE用户故事定义及作用用户故事是一种轻量级的需求描述工具,它从用户的角度出发,描述用户希望通过产品或系统实现的目标或完成的任务。用户故事的作用在于帮助开发团队更好地理解用户需求,将复杂的需求分解为可管理、可实现的小块,从而指导产品的设计和开发。每个用户故事都是独立的,不依赖于其他故事,可以单独实现。独立性用户故事不是合同,允许在开发过程中与开发团队进行协商和调整。可协商性每个用户故事都应该对用户或业务有价值,能够为用户带来实际的效益。有价值用户故事应该足够小,以便开发团队能够对其进行估算和计划。可估算性优秀用户故事特点用户故事则更加关注用户的需求和体验,从用户的角度出发来描述需求,更加贴近用户的实际使用情况。传统需求分析方法往往产生大量的文档和规范,而用户故事则更加轻量级和灵活,更容易被开发团队理解和接受。传统需求分析方法往往注重于系统功能和业务流程的描述,而忽视了用户的实际需求和体验。与传统需求分析方法对比用户故事可以帮助开发团队更好地理解用户需求,从而指导产品的设计和功能开发。指导产品设计通过将复杂的需求分解为可管理、可实现的小块,用户故事可以提高开发团队的效率,降低开发难度。提高开发效率用户故事可以促进开发团队与业务团队之间的沟通和协作,确保产品能够满足用户的实际需求。加强团队协作通过不断地收集用户反馈和调整用户故事,开发团队可以不断优化产品迭代计划,提高产品的质量和用户满意度。优化产品迭代在产品开发中应用价值用户故事收集与整理方法02CATALOGUE03确定用户需求针对每个用户角色,深入挖掘其需求和痛点,为收集用户故事提供方向。01定义目标用户明确产品的核心用户群体,包括年龄、性别、职业、地域等特征。02划分用户角色根据用户需求和行为,将目标用户划分为不同的角色,如新手用户、活跃用户、专家用户等。目标用户群体确定与用户进行一对一或小组访谈,深入了解其使用场景、需求和期望。面对面访谈问卷调查用户行为数据社交媒体和论坛设计针对性强的问卷,收集大量用户的反馈和意见。通过分析用户在使用产品过程中产生的行为数据,发现用户的真实需求和痛点。关注用户在社交媒体和论坛上的讨论和评价,获取用户的真实声音。有效渠道获取原始素材整理分类将收集到的用户故事按照需求类型、用户角色、使用场景等进行分类整理。去除重复和无效信息剔除重复、矛盾或无效的用户故事,确保信息的准确性和一致性。优先级排序根据用户故事的重要程度、紧急程度、实现难度等因素进行优先级排序。整理分类和优先级排序030201多渠道验证通过多个渠道收集用户故事,相互印证,确保信息的完整性和准确性。及时反馈将整理后的用户故事及时反馈给相关团队和人员,以便及时调整产品方向和开发计划。持续更新随着产品开发和市场变化,持续更新用户故事库,确保其与产品需求和市场趋势保持一致。确保完整性和准确性编写高质量用户故事技巧分享03CATALOGUE明确用户故事的主体,即谁会使用这个产品或功能。确定用户角色描述使用场景定义用户目标阐述用户在使用产品或功能时的具体情境,包括时间、地点、环境等因素。明确用户希望通过使用产品或功能达到什么目的或解决什么问题。030201明确角色、场景和目标使用简洁的语言避免使用复杂、晦涩的词汇和长句,尽量用简短、清晰的语言描述用户故事。采用标准化格式按照统一的格式编写用户故事,如“作为<角色>,我希望<动作>,以便<目的>”的格式。保持客观中立在描述用户故事时,避免加入主观臆断和情感色彩,保持客观中立的立场。使用简洁明了语言描述独立性(Independent)可估算性(Estimable)短小(Small)可测试性(Testable)有价值(Valuable)可协商性(Negotiable)确保每个用户故事都是独立的,不依赖于其他故事。允许与用户或开发团队协商调整故事的细节。确保每个故事都为用户或业务带来价值。故事的大小和复杂度应该能够被估算。保持故事尽可能短小,便于快速开发和交付。故事应该包含明确的验收标准,以便进行测试和验证。遵循INVEST原则进行评估及时收集反馈在产品开发过程中,不断收集用户、开发团队等相关方的反馈意见。调整优化故事根据反馈意见,对用户故事进行调整、优化和完善,提高故事的质量和可实施性。持续迭代改进将用户故事的编写和优化作为一个持续的过程,不断迭代改进,提高产品开发的效率和质量。不断迭代优化完善将用户故事转化为可执行需求策略04CATALOGUE通过用户访谈、问卷调查、观察等方式收集用户故事,确保充分了解用户需求。收集用户故事将收集到的用户故事进行整理与分类,以便更好地理解和分析用户需求。整理与分类根据用户故事的重要程度、紧急程度等因素进行优先级排序,确保先满足核心需求。优先级排序需求分析过程梳理敏捷开发方法采用敏捷开发方法,将用户故事分解为可执行的任务,以便快速迭代和交付产品。原型设计工具利用原型设计工具将用户故事转化为可交互的原型,帮助团队成员更好地理解用户需求。用户故事地图通过绘制用户故事地图,将用户故事按照业务流程进行可视化展示,有助于更好地理解用户需求。转化工具与技术应用组织团队成员进行需求评审,确保转化后的需求符合用户期望和业务目标。需求评审通过原型测试验证转化后的需求是否可行,以及满足度如何,以便及时调整和优化。原型测试在产品开发过程中持续收集用户反馈,以便及时发现问题并进行改进。用户反馈收集验证可行性及满足度根据用户反馈和市场需求进行持续迭代优化,不断提升产品质量和用户体验。迭代优化通过数据分析发现产品使用过程中的问题和改进点,为优化提供数据支持。数据分析鼓励团队成员进行经验总结与分享,以便不断提升团队能力和水平。经验总结与分享持续改进调整策略团队协作中如何运用好用户故事05CATALOGUE建立有效沟通机制设立定期会议定期召开跨部门的用户故事讨论会,分享用户反馈和需求,确保信息畅通。明确沟通渠道指定专门的沟通渠道,如邮件组、即时通讯工具等,便于团队成员随时交流。培养沟通技巧鼓励团队成员学习并掌握有效的沟通技巧,提高沟通效率。明确职责分工为每个团队成员分配明确的职责,确保用户故事在各个环节得到有效处理。强化跨部门协作鼓励团队成员跨部门协作,共同解决用户故事中遇到的问题。组建跨部门团队根据产品特点,组建包含不同专业背景的跨部门团队,共同负责用户故事的收集、整理和实现。跨部门协同作战模式探讨设立奖励机制为团队成员提供相关的培训机会,提高其处理用户故事的能力。提供培训机会鼓励创新思维鼓励团队成员在处理用户故事时运用创新思维,提出更好的解决方案。根据团队成员在用户故事处理过程中的贡献,设立相应的奖励机制,激发团队成员的积极性。激励团队成员积极参与123为用户故事处理过程设定具体的评估指标,如处理速度、用户满意度等。设定评估指标定期对用户故事处理效果进行评估,发现问题并及时改进。定期评估效果根据评估结果,持续优化用户故事处理流程,提高团队协作效率。持续改进流程评估效果并持续改进案例分析:成功运用用户故事驱动产品开发实践06CATALOGUE产品背景一款社交类移动应用,旨在帮助用户更好地管理和拓展人际关系。市场环境竞争激烈,用户需求多样化,对产品的易用性和创新性要求较高。公司背景一家专注于移动应用开发的科技公司,致力于通过用户故事驱动的方法提升产品质量和用户体验。案例背景介绍用户故事收集通过用户访谈、问卷调查和数据分析等方式,深入了解用户需求和痛点。用户故事整理与分类将收集到的用户故事进行整理,按照优先级和关联性进行分类。用户故事转化为开发任务将用户故事转化为具体的开发任务,明确开发目标、功能和实现方式。敏捷开发与迭代采用敏捷开发方法,快速响应需求变化,通过不断迭代优化产品。具体执行过程剖析成果展示产品上线后,获得了用户的高度认可和好评,下载量和活跃度持续攀升。价值评估通过用户故事驱动的产品开发方法,有效提升了产品的质量和用户体验,增强了公司的市场竞争力。收益分析产品收益稳步增长,为公司带来了可观的经济效益。成果展示及价值评估

温馨提示

  • 1. 本站所有资源如无特殊说明,都需要本地电脑安装OFFICE2007和PDF阅读器。图纸软件为CAD,CAXA,PROE,UG,SolidWorks等.压缩文件请下载最新的WinRAR软件解压。
  • 2. 本站的文档不包含任何第三方提供的附件图纸等,如果需要附件,请联系上传者。文件的所有权益归上传用户所有。
  • 3. 本站RAR压缩包中若带图纸,网页内容里面会有图纸预览,若没有图纸预览就没有图纸。
  • 4. 未经权益所有人同意不得将文件中的内容挪作商业或盈利用途。
  • 5. 人人文库网仅提供信息存储空间,仅对用户上传内容的表现方式做保护处理,对用户上传分享的文档内容本身不做任何修改或编辑,并不能对任何下载内容负责。
  • 6. 下载文件中如有侵权或不适当内容,请与我们联系,我们立即纠正。
  • 7. 本站不保证下载资源的准确性、安全性和完整性, 同时也不承担用户因使用这些下载资源对自己和他人造成任何形式的伤害或损失。

评论

0/150

提交评论